CLEVELAND — A 19-year-old man was shot to death at a Cleveland apartment building on Friday, police announced.
At 3:40 p.m., officers were called to a complex on Washington Avenue after callers reporting hearing gunshots. When police arrived, they found the 19-year-old unconscious on the stairs. He had been shot multiple times in the chest, a Cleveland Police spokesperson said.
EMS rushed the 19-year-old to MetroHealth Medical Center, where he was later pronounced dead.
Investigators believe the 19-year-old was at his girlfriend's home when three men arrived, looking to smoke cannabis. The 19-year-old was in the stairwell with the other men and then a gunshot was heard, police said.
Officers continue to investigate the shooting.
